Why appliances are treated differently

Fridges and freezers contain refrigerant gases, and electricals fall under WEEE rules. They have to be handled through a specific stream rather than tipped with general waste, which is why a lot of general clearance outfits will not take them.

Appliance & white goods disposal: common questions

Can you take a fridge freezer?
Yes. They contain gases that must be recovered properly, so they go through the correct WEEE stream rather than a general load.
Does it need disconnecting first?
Ideally yes, unplugged and drained where relevant. If it is still plumbed in tell us and we will allow time.
Do you take TVs and computers?
Yes, they are electricals and go through the same route as the larger appliances.
